  • Bouncers: Violence and Governance in the Night-Time Economy
  • Written by author Dick Hobbs
  • Published by Oxford University Press, USA, November 2005
  • This book is the first attempt to understand Britain's night-time economy, the violence that pervades it, and the bouncers whose job it is to prevent it. Using ethnography, participant observation and extensive interviews with all the main players, this c

1Let the good times roll : liminality and the night-time economy13
2After-dark 'fun' and its control in the industrial city53
3Post-industrial Manchester : from cotton to Carlsberg71
4Tommy Smith's story : four decades on the door109
5A word at the door : bouncers on their work119
6Manners maketh the man : licensing 'door supervisors' and the discourses of professionalism and safety165
7Market force : class, violence, and liminal business on the night-time frontier211
8Night futures : the marketization of license and control245
9Big people, dirty work : a conclusion269
